Caramel Chocolate Crunch Bars
No-Bake • 6 Ingredients • Ready in 30 Minutes
Ingredients
(8×8-inch pan)
3 cups crisp rice cereal (like Rice Krispies) or cornflakes
1 cup salted roasted peanuts or chopped almonds (optional for extra crunch)
1 (14 oz) can sweetened condensed milk
½ cup unsalted butter
1 tsp vanilla extract
1½ cups semi-sweet chocolate chips
💡 Optional add-ins:¼ tsp sea salt on top½ cup butterscotch chips mixed with chocolateCrushed pretzels for salty-sweet contrast
Instructions
- Toast the Base (Optional but Recommended)
In a large bowl, combine cereal and nuts.
Melt butter in a saucepan over medium heat; pour over cereal mixture and stir to coat.
Press into a parchment-lined 8×8 pan. Set aside. - Make the Caramel Layer
- In the same saucepan, combine sweetened condensed milk and remaining butter.
- Cook over medium-low heat, stirring constantly, until thickened and golden (5–7 minutes).
- Remove from heat; stir in vanilla.
- Pour evenly over cereal base; spread gently.
